Abstract

Music consumption has been on the rise since the late 1990s. With more and more teens gaining access to a portable walkman or CD player, it can be observed that many choose to listen to music whilst studying or doing other attention-demanding work. This is mainly due to The Mozart effect, which suggests that listening to classical music (especially Mozart’s pieces) can enhance performance in certain tasks. Some question whether listening to music can improve one’s attention or is actually causing a distraction. It was hypothesized in this study that listening to classical background music improves participants’ performances on mentally demanding tasks. High schoolers between the ages of 15 to 17 will each complete 2 reaction time tests, once with background music and the other without. The time it takes for each individual to complete one test will be recorded. The final data and result of the study support the hypothesis that listening to music whilst doing a mentally demanding task does, in fact, help with attention and reaction time. Although there are some limitations present such as sample size and sampling method, this could be a good opportunity to expand on the subject area through future research with different musical genres and other age groups.
